About The Position

The Senior Specialist Retail Operations role at PUMA involves leading the daily management, optimization, and troubleshooting of core retail systems such as UKG Kronos Dimensions, SharePoint, and POS platforms to ensure seamless store operations. This position drives continuous improvement by identifying system inefficiencies, implementing process enhancements, and collaborating with cross-functional teams for updates and integrations. Key responsibilities include developing and maintaining comprehensive training materials, standardizing communication between corporate and field organizations, and managing retail supplies to meet budget and store needs. The specialist will also oversee all Direct-to-Consumer (DTC) Store Operations policies, procedures, and controls to ensure business objectives, efficiency, and legal compliance. Additionally, the role involves strategically planning and maintaining PNA DTC Store Operations Calendars, managing contests and awards for field teams, and supporting various retail initiatives and projects, including those related to meetings, timekeeping, gift cards, and customer service. PUMA is a global sports company that emphasizes speed and spirit, supporting over 21,000 employees across 120+ countries, and is committed to pushing innovation in sport and culture.
